History of Dogs

  • Swedish geneticist Pontus Skoglund concluded that dogs may have become domesticated between 27,000 to 40,000 years ago!
  • Modern day domesticated dogs originated in China, the Middle East and Eastern Europe.

History of Dogs

  • Wolves were attracted to humans because they could scavenge for leftover food.
  • They started traveling with humans and domestication began.

Facts about dogs

  • They can comprehend 250 words and count up to 5.
  • Akbash and Basenji are the most silent dogs.
  • Dogs are also called man's best friend.

More Facts about dogs

  • The oldest fossilized remains of a pet dog dates back 33,000 years. It was discovered in Siberia in the 1970s.
  • Dogs are not colorblind. They can see color, just not as many as humans.

One type of training is called behavior shaping.

What is behavior shaping?

Behavior shaping is training a dog by rewarding desired behaviors.

Dog training materials

  • Dog
  • Dog Leash
  • Clicker
  • Bite-Size treats

Training Steps

  • Break the trick down into smaller steps.
  • Work on each step until the dog can do it right.
  • Put the steps together to perform the trick.

How to use a clicker

  • First you should do clicker loading. Clicker loading is teaching a dog to know a click = treat.
  • You click to mark the behavior you want your dog to do and reward with a treat.
  • When your dog can do the trick fade-out using the clicker and treats.
